And it’s why our business strategy centers on making journalism so good that it’s worth paying for. T Brand Studio is the creative center of excellence and maker studio within NYT Advertising. Inspired by the journalism and innovation of the NY Times, T Brand crafts stories that enable brands to make their mark on the world. Our skilled team of journalists, copywriters, editors, creative directors, designers, videographers, producers, program managers and developers create innovative branded advertising content and custom audio for brands that are embedded in The New York Times platform and its related media offerings.
